7.2.5 Spectrometer
The SPEC command of the Spectrometer window triggers
reading of data from the spectrometer. In the standard mode, the
spectrometer is equipped with an optical entrance for external
radiation (Fig. 14, page 24). Spectra of photon flux densities are
measured in units of nmol photons m
-2
s
-1
nm
-1
. PAR corre-
sponds to the integral of the spectrum from 400 to 700 nm.
Spectrometer-derived PAR will be used for ETR calculations if
“Use Ext. PAR” in Menu Sensor Settings is checked (available by
selecting “Sensors” in the Main Manu). Additionally, the spec-
trometer must be selected as external PAR sensor (Main Menu
Sensor
Leaf Clip/Ext PAR
External PAR sensor
Spectrometer; Fig. 52, page 89).
Note that the spectrometer measures the PAR of the MINI-PAM-
II internal light correctly only in the CAL mode (Fig. 36, page 67)
because only in the CAL mode the LEDs are operated continu-
ously. In the measuring mode, actinic light is pulse-width modu-
lated and fluctuating PAR is displayed.
To record fluorescence or reflectance spectra, change spec-
trometer configuration as described in Fig. 14 (page 24). Then
select operation mode: Main Menu
Sensor
Spectrometer
Operation Mode.
In menu Operation Mode, the items “Fluores. (blue)”, “Fluores.
(green)” and “Reflectance” set the spectrometer mode to fluores-
cence spectra with blue excitation, fluorescence spectra with
green excitation and reflectance spectra, respectively.
